Scott Lovett Sells 19,624 Shares of Fastly (NASDAQ:FSLY) Stock

Fastly, Inc. (NASDAQ:FSLYGet Free Report) insider Scott Lovett sold 19,624 shares of the company’s stock in a transaction that occurred on Monday, August 31st. The shares were sold at an average price of $23.00, for a total value of $451,352.00. Following the transaction, the insider directly owned 1,358,218 shares of the company’s stock, valued at $31,239,014. This trade represents a 1.42% decrease in their ownership of the stock. Fastly (NASDAQ:FSLYGet Free Report) last released its quarterly earnings data on Wednesday, August 5th. The company reported $0.15 ear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, beating analysts’ consensus estimates of $0.07 by $0.08. The business had revenue of $183.32 million during the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$173.94 million. Fastly had a negative return on equity of 6.31% and a negative net margin of 11.80%.Fastly has set its FY 2026 guidance at 0.500-0.540 EPS and its Q3 2026 guidance at 0.110-0.130 EPS. About Fastly

Fastly, Inc operates an edge cloud platform designed to accelerate, secure and enable modern digital experiences. The company offers a suite of services including a content delivery network (CDN), edge compute, load balancing, web application firewall (WAF) and DDoS protection. Fastly’s real-time architecture allows customers to seamlessly deploy software logic at the network edge, reducing latency by bringing applications and content closer to end users.

Founded in 2011 by Artur Bergman, Fastly has evolved from a pure-play CDN provider into a comprehensive edge cloud platform.
